Я установил красное смещение при помощи следующей команды в терминале:
sudo apt-get install redshift redshift-gtk
Но при запущении программы я закончил с ошибками:
Таким образом, я установил геоподсказку со следующей командой:
sudo apt install geoclue
Однако даже после установки пакета геоподсказки, я все еще сталкиваюсь с той же проблемой.
Проблема не с geoclue
пакет. Вы не должны устанавливать geoclue
. Это - потому что Вы не настроили Красное смещение. Красное смещение устанавливает цветовую температуру согласно Вашему местоположению. Самая простая фиксация к этой проблеме должна включить службы определения местоположения:
Параметры настройки системы> безопасность и Конфиденциальность> Службы определения местоположения> Включают
Но можно вручную настроить Красное смещение для устанавливания пользовательских значений для цветовой температуры и местоположения. Для этого откройте свой браузер и ищите широту и долготу для Вашей области, например, нью-йоркскую широту и долготу.
После того как Вы получаете значения для широты и долготу для Вашей области, затем ищете Приложения Запуска в Вашем компьютере. По всей вероятности у Вас будет запись для Красного смещения. Нажмите на запись Красного смещения и затем нажмите Edit. Затем в команде раздел вводят эту команду:
redshift-gtk -l [LATITUDE]:[LONGITUDE] -t 6500:3400
Замена [LATITUDE]
и [LONGITUDE]
с Вашими значениями. Например, моя команда идет как:
redshift-gtk -l 20.5937:78.9629 -t 6500:3400
Примечание: - Если по некоторым причинам Вы не видите запись для Красного смещения в меню приложений запуска, просто нажмите на кнопку Add вместо кнопки Edit, обеспечьте имя, например, Красное смещение и затем введите вышеупомянутую команду.
Значения 6500 и 3400 представляют значения цветовой температуры в течение дня и ночи соответственно. Значение 6500 не вносит цветных изменений, и экран отлично калибруется. Если Вы хотите устранить синий свет на дневном времени также, изменить значение от 6500 до 5 500. Снова у Вас могут быть свои собственные значения. Просто Сохраните настройки и Перезагрузку для применения изменений.
В зависимости от Вашего менеджера окон Вам, вероятно, придется вручную позволить Красному смещению получать доступ к GeoClue.
Отредактируйте конфигурацию GeoClue
sudo nano /etc/geoclue/geoclue.conf
Добавьте следующие строки к /etc/geoclue/geoclue.conf
[redshift]
allowed=true
system=false
users=
Затем Красное смещение перезапуска kill $(pgrep '[r]edshift*') && redshift-gtk & disown
У меня внезапно возникла эта проблема после многолетнего использования redshift-gtk
без проблем . Экран не стал красным после запуска, и после отключения из меню значков индикатора произошла ошибка геоклюка.
18.04 ошибка для "geoclue2". Однако geoclue-2.0
уже был установлен в моей системе. Я исправил это, переустановив пакет geoclue-2.0
:
sudo apt update
sudo apt install --reinstall geoclue-2.0